Insurance eligibility verification can add administrative cost to your business, but it’s a necessary expense that can reduce claim denials and A/R days. Verification activities can be labor-intensive; however, when the process is automated, your office can save both time and money. Time, because eligibilities can be verified without worrying about time zones and business hours, and money, by eliminating hours of phone calls and web searches.

Additional Information

  • Automation can often identify human errors. For example, if the response states that the patient is not eligible, you can check for errors in their name, birth date, subscriber ID (e.g., transposed digits), etc., before the patient arrives for their appointment.
  • Automation can identify changes in a patient’s insurance, as patients sometimes forget to tell you about the change.
